SubjectRe: [PATCH 3/7] cgroups: Add previous cgroup in can_attach_task/attach_task callbacks
On Mon, Jul 11, 2011 at 7:15 AM, Frederic Weisbecker <fweisbec@gmail.com> wrote:
> This is to prepare the integration of a new max number of proc
> cgroup subsystem. We'll need to release some resources from the
> previous cgroup.
>
> Signed-off-by: Frederic Weisbecker <fweisbec@gmail.com>

Acked-by: Paul Menage <menage@google.com>
